UK-US Ties Hit New Low After Trump's Starmer Mockery

UK-US Ties Hit New Low After Trump's Starmer Mockery

UK-US relations hit a new low after Donald Trump impersonated Prime Minister Keir Starmer at a White House Easter lunch, mocking him for hesitating to send aircraft carriers to the Middle East for the Iran war. Whitehall sources confirmed the UK was never asked for the vessels by the US and had not offered them.
